The country with the largest volume of frozen whole chicken consumption was China, accounting for 17% of total volume. Moreover, frozen whole chicken consumption in China exceeded the figures recorded by the second-largest consumer, India, threefold. The third position in this ranking was held by Saudi Arabia, with a 6.2% share.
The countries with the highest volumes of production in 2021 were Brazil, China and India, together accounting for 44% of global production. The United States, Turkey, Ukraine, France, Indonesia, Russia, Japan, Poland, Pakistan and Mexico lagged somewhat behind, together comprising a further 27%.
In value terms, the United States constituted the largest supplier of frozen whole chicken to Israel, comprising 61% of total imports. The second position in the ranking was taken by Argentina, with a 20% share of total imports. It was followed by Germany, with a 7% share.
In value terms, Namibia and Cote d'Ivoire constituted the largest markets for frozen whole chicken exported from Israel worldwide.
The average frozen whole chicken export price stood at $848 per ton in 2021, shrinking by -33.7% against the previous year.
The average frozen whole chicken import price stood at $1,209 per ton in 2021, increasing by 3.6% against the previous year.
